PeerNameResolver Klasa

Definicja

Określa wartości rozpoznawane PeerName jako PeerNameRecord przy użyciu protokołu interfejsu API dostawcy przestrzeni nazw PNRP.

public ref class PeerNameResolver
public class PeerNameResolver
type PeerNameResolver = class
Public Class PeerNameResolver
Dziedziczenie
PeerNameResolver

Uwagi

Element PeerNameRecord zawierający wszystkie informacje dotyczące PeerName danych opublikowanych w Cloud chmurach lub, które zostały zapytane podczas procesu rozwiązywania problemu.

Konstruktory

PeerNameResolver()

Inicjuje PeerNameResolver nowe domyślne wystąpienie klasy.

Metody

Equals(Object)

Określa, czy dany obiekt jest taki sam, jak bieżący obiekt.

(Odziedziczone po Object)
GetHashCode()

Służy jako domyślna funkcja skrótu.

(Odziedziczone po Object)
GetType()

Type Pobiera wartość bieżącego wystąpienia.

(Odziedziczone po Object)
MemberwiseClone()

Tworzy płytkią kopię bieżącego Objectelementu .

(Odziedziczone po Object)
OnResolveCompleted(ResolveCompletedEventArgs)

Zwraca dane rozpoznawania elementów równorzędnych po wystąpieniu ResolveCompleted zdarzenia.

OnResolveProgressChanged(ResolveProgressChangedEventArgs)

Zwraca dane postępu rozwiązywania elementów równorzędnych po wystąpieniu ResolveProgressChanged zdarzenia.

Resolve(PeerName)

Rozpoznaje określony PeerName we wszystkich chmurach znany elementowi równorzędnemu wywołującego.

Resolve(PeerName, Cloud)

Rozpoznaje określony PeerName w określonym Cloudobiekcie .

Resolve(PeerName, Cloud, Int32)

Rozwiązuje określony PeerName w określonym Cloudobiekcie , zwracając nie więcej niż określona liczba PeerNameRecord obiektów.

Resolve(PeerName, Int32)

Rozpoznaje określoną nazwę elementu równorzędnego we wszystkich chmurach znanych wywołującym elementowi równorzędnym, zwracając nie więcej niż określoną liczbę PeerNameRecord obiektów.

ResolveAsync(PeerName, Cloud, Int32, Object)

Rozpoczyna asynchroniczną operację rozpoznawania nazw elementów równorzędnych dla elementu określonego PeerName w określonym Cloudobiekcie . Operacja rozpoznawania rozpozna nie więcej niż maxRecords wpisy dla określonej nazwy elementu równorzędnego.

ResolveAsync(PeerName, Cloud, Object)

Rozpoczyna asynchroniczną operację rozpoznawania nazw elementów równorzędnych dla elementu określonego PeerName w określonym Cloudobiekcie .

ResolveAsync(PeerName, Int32, Object)

Rozpoczyna asynchroniczną operację rozpoznawania nazw elementów równorzędnych dla określonej PeerName we wszystkich chmurach znanych elementowi równorzędnym wywołującego elementu równorzędnego, zwracając nie więcej niż maxRecords wpisy dla nazwy elementu równorzędnego.

ResolveAsync(PeerName, Object)

Rozpoczyna asynchroniczną operację rozpoznawania nazw elementów równorzędnych dla określonej PeerName we wszystkich chmurach znanych wywołującym elementowi równorzędnym.

ResolveAsyncCancel(Object)

Anuluje określone asynchroniczne żądanie rozpoznawania nazw równorzędnych.

ToString()

Zwraca ciąg reprezentujący bieżący obiekt.

(Odziedziczone po Object)

Zdarzenia

ResolveCompleted

Zdarzenie ResolveCompleted jest sygnalizowane, gdy żądanie rozpoznawania nazw elementu równorzędnego dla określonego PeerName elementu zostało zakończone.

ResolveProgressChanged

To zdarzenie jest sygnalizowane za każdym razem, gdy PeerNameRecord obiekt zostanie znaleziony w odpowiedzi na operację ResolveAsync dla określonego PeerNameelementu .

Dotyczy